We have experienced some excellent meals at Firebirds and this time we were looking for something a little special- a couple of top quality steaks with all the accompaniments! It wasn't busy, but the food took surprisingly long to find its way to us. There was significant lag between each course. The salads were good. Fresh lettuce and adequate toppings and dressing. The sides were okay, but nothing extraordinary. The Parmesan mashed potatoes had been beaten until they had a starchy sheen on the outside. The scant three florets of broccoli were bright green and visually appealing. The steaks were, sadly, less appealing. My wife's aged ribeye wasn't just marbled, it had large veins of fat woven throughout. It was difficult to take a slice that wasn't 40% fat. It was requested to be cooked medium rare, but over half of the interior was bright red. Definitely rare. My filet mignon was appropriately cooked to medium rare, but it wasn't warm enough to melt the bacon butter add on that topped it. Sadly, most of the flavor was in the bacon the cut had been wrapped in. A meal that clocks in at more than $100 without drinks needs to be a little closer to spot on.
